LOUISVILLE, Ky. — It's a sure sign of the holiday season; Louisville Mayor Craig Greenberg announced the plans for the 43rd annual Light Up Louisville celebration.

The celebration moved to Saturday, Dec. 2 this year.

The event's producer, Wayne Hettinger, said they had to work around their guest of honor's schedule.

"I've had the privilege of having a main contact at North Pole Operations," he said. "His name is Gunther and we've got him back this year. So, I got the call. And he said, 'okay, the mayor and Santa are set, we're coming.' And they we discussed the date. So what we're busy doing now is getting all the logistics straightened out."

Hettinger said the date change would be great for families who want a break from the rush of Thanksgiving and Black Friday.

The fun will kick off at 4 p.m. with holiday crafts and treats on 6th and Jefferson Streets according to Louisville Metro's website.

Then at 6 p.m. the Lots of Lights parade begins on Jefferson Street, with Frosty the Snowman as the grand marshal.

Santa Claus and Greenberg will officially light the 45 foot tall city Christmas tree and Light Up Louisville around 7:45 p.m.

The Downtown Holiday Market will take place at 4th and Jefferson Streets, and takes place from 2 to 9 p.m. as well according to Louisville Metro's website.

There are going to be two stages at the event: the Main Stage and the Jingle Stage.

Street Closures

Louisville Metro Police announced these street closures on Saturday, Dec. 2 from noon to 11:30 p.m.

Credit: WHAS-TV
An aerial view of the roads that will be closed for Light Up Louisville 2023 per Louisville Metro Police.
  • West Jefferson Street from South 3rd Street to South 8th Street
  • West Liberty Street from South 3rd Street to South 8th Street
  • South 4th Street from West Market to West Ali
  • South 5th Street from West Ali to West Market
  • South 6th Street from West Market to Cedar Street
  • South 7th Street from West Market to West Ali
  • South 7th Street Cedar Street to West Jefferson
  • South 8th Street from West Jefferson to West Liberty
  • Armory Place from West Ali to West Liberty
  • Congress Alley from South 6th Street to South 8th Street
  • Court Place from South 5th Street to South 6th Street

Visitors are encouraged to bring new, unwrapped toys to the event for the "Toys for Tots Toy Drive." Drop off areas will be at the Children's Winter Wonderland, Vendor Village and parade assembly area.

Here's what they're looking for:

  • Boys, 10 to 12: Legos Sets, Action Figures, Star Wars, Science Kits, STEM Toys (Science, Technology, Engineering, Math), Race Cars – remote controlled, Board Games for 10&up
  • Girls, 10 to 12: Barbie Dolls & Accessories, Tie Dye / Jewelry Kits, Arts and Crafts Sets/Kits, Science Kits, STEM Toys (Science, Technology, Engineering, Math), Karaoke System, Board Games for 10&up
  • Boys, 13 to 16: AXE Sets, Basketballs (Regulation Boxed), Cologne Sets, Dart Boards, Ear Buds, Electronic Table Games, Headphones, Skateboards, Scooters, Tablets, Watches
  • Girls, 13 to 16: Bath Gift Baskets / Sets, Blow Dryers, Curling Irons / Flat Irons, Ear Buds, Headphones, Makeup Gift Sets, Perfume Sets, Skateboards, Scooters, Tablets, Watches
